How much do maintenance associ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average hourly pay for maintenance associate in Florence, AL is $16.84,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.80 and $18.99 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a maintenance associate?

A maintenance associate is responsible for cleaning and maintaining the equipment needed to run a business. The setting for this job and the duties vary depending on the type of company. In a retail store, you may need to fix lighting and electrical systems, undertake cleaning duties, and install shelving. In a production facility, you need the skills and qualifications to maintain specialized equipment. In this career, your previous experience and training help you decide what setting works best with your skills and knowledge.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a maintenance associ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Maintenance Associate, you need foundational knowledge in facility maintenance, basic repair techniques,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with hand and power tools, maintenance management systems, and safety protocols is typically required.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and reliability help distinguish top performers in this role. These skills and qualities are essential to ensure equipment and facilities remain safe, functional, and efficient for daily operations.

What are some typical challenges maintenance associates face, and how can they effectively manage them?

Maintenance Associates often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ting unfamiliar equipment, balancing urgent repairs with routine maintenance tasks, and adapting to shifting priorities in busy environments. Effective time management, clear communication with team members and supervisors, and a proactive approach to preventive maintenance can help address these challenges. Many employers also encourage ongoing skills training and collaboration with more experienced technicians to ensure Maintenance Associates stay up-to-date with best practices and safety protocols.

What is the difference between Maintenance Associate vs Maintenance Technician?

AspectMaintenance AssociateMaintenance Technician
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; certifications like HVAC, electrical, or plumbing may be preferredHigh school diploma; technical certifications or licenses often required
Work EnvironmentFacilities, commercial or residential buildings, industrial sitesSimilar environments, often more technical or specialized settings
Employer & Industry UsageProperty management, manufacturing, hospitality, retailFacilities management, manufacturing, commercial buildings
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level maintenance roles and responsibilitiesTechnical skills, certifications, and scope of work

The Maintenance Associate typically performs basic maintenance tasks and requires minimal certifications, focusing on routine repairs in various facilities. Maintenance Technicians often have more technical training and handle complex repairs, troubleshooting, and preventive maintenance. Both roles are essential in maintaining facility operations, but Maintenance Technicians usually possess more specialized skills and certifications.

Job description

We are seeking skilled Electrical Maintenance or Multi-craft Technicians to support night-shift manufacturing operations in a manufacturing production environment. This role is critical to minimizing equipment downtime, maintaining safe and efficient plant operations, and supporting continuous production. The ideal candidate will bring hands-on industrial maintenance experience across mechanical and electrical systems, with exposure to manufacturing processes.

Responsibilities:

  • Perform pre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ance on production and facility equipment
  • Troubleshoot and repair m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, and pneumatic systems to minimize downtime
  • Support manufacturing operations by responding promptly to equipment failures during production
  • Diagnose root causes of equipment issues and recommend corrective actions
  • Assist with installation, modification, and commissioning of equipment and tooling
  • Maintain accurate maintenance records, work orders, and spare parts usage
  • Follow all safety procedures, lockout/tagout requirements, and plant policies
  • Collaborate with operations and engineering teams to improve equipment reliability and uptime
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ives focused on efficiency, quality, and safety

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of maintenance experience in an industrial or manufacturing environment
  • Strong multi-craft OR electrical troubleshooting skills
  • PLC troubleshooting experience
  • Ability to read and interpret schematics, manuals, and technical documentation
  • Comfortable working independently on night shift with minimal supervision
